While debugging it's handy to switch on/off Inspectors in the workspace.

Previously it was only possible with right-click and then pressing enable/disable.

But now with the Parameter Editor it saves the user a click, when adding the toggle button there.

The gain would be even bigger if this is possible for a collection of selected transformers and/or connectors.

You can select the Inspector (or whichever transformer you like) and toggle Disable/Enable by pressing Ctrl-E
